Train Accident AttorneyTrain accidents can cause serious injuries, including fractures that require surgery, brain injuries that are traumatic and neck and back pain. An experienced attorney can look into the causes of the mechanical failure and determine who is at fault.Train operators and companies are regarded common carriers and owe an obligation of care to their passengers. They must use every precaution possible to prevent accidents and injuries.Mechanical FailureEven a small mechanical problem can be disastrous when it occurs while the train is moving. With all the moving parts and intricate systems used in trains, they require continuous inspection and maintenance to avoid any equipment malfunction or defects from occurring. This is why it's important that train companies employees, their employers, and commuter rail lines comply with their obligation to perform regular inspections to ensure the security of the passengers.Human error and negligence are major contributors to train accidents. For example, a conductor or engineer may neglect to follow the railroad's guidelines for train speed limits, signaling, and braking. This can cause the train to accelerate too fast around corners, or not be able to stop in time to avoid an obstacle on the tracks.The 140,000 miles of tracks that run across the country could be hazardous when they aren't properly maintained. Broken or damaged rails, track alignment issues and other objects that are placed on tracks could cause a derailment, or collision.Defective train equipment is a common reason for accidents, and includes defective wheels, locomotive bearings, and car bearings that can lead to derailment. This can be caused by improper lubrication, lack of proper maintenance, or manufacturing flaws that affect the performance of the train as well as its safety equipment.The track's obstructions can also cause accidents, such as abandoned vehicles, debris or even tools. This is the leading reason for accidents that occur on tracks and can be extremely hazardous for both the driver and passengers. Incorrect alignment of switches could, for instance, cause trains to collide or not move from one set to another in the manner they are supposed to.While trains are a safer method of transport than buses or cars thousands of accidents happen every year in the United America. Contact us for a consultation today.Poorly Maintained TracksTrains are massive machines that travel over hundreds of miles of tracks, and we rely on railway companies to keep them well-maintained. When a railroad does not properly maintain its tracks the people who use it are at risk of serious injuries.Derailments can be caused by a variety of causes, and they could result in serious injuries and property damage. In the majority of cases, it is simply human error that causes a train to shift off the rails. This could be caused by an error by the engineer in driving the train too quickly or not paying attention to railway signals. This could also be caused by faulty track switches, or equipment that is malfunctioning. In some instances environmental factors can cause tracks to fail, such as extreme weather conditions or landslides.Sometimes, the only explanation for an accident involving a train is the railroad company's negligence. The tracks should be inspected frequently and, if they are found to be damaged or deteriorating in any way they should be repaired immediately by the train company. It is also crucial to ensure that all trains are safely secured at all times. Train cars that are not secured can be pulled off the tracks or derailed by a speeding train.It is also essential to have proper safety procedures in place at all train crossings. They should have clearly visible warning signs reflective safety tape, mounted safety lights, and other equipment. These safety features are usually absent from railroad crossings and this can pose a risk for anyone in the vicinity.Railroad workers are particularly at danger of serious injury or death due to poor track conditions. This is due to the fact that they work with moving machinery that is sometimes difficult to control, and if the track isn't safe, it can cause devastating accidents.Many train accidents are due to the negligence of other parties, including contractors and rail company employees. If you aren't happy with your lawyer, you can switch to another firm with the resources and expertise to assist you in obtaining justice.In a typical train derailment the wheels lose contact with tracks and are pulled off their planned route. Derailments can result from an operational error like moving too fast on an uneven track or mechanical issues with the train's axles, wheels, or tracks. During a derailment the train's cargo may also be released into the surrounding environment, leading to additional risk to safety.The cargo in trains is typically highly hazardous and can cause health issues in the event that it is released into the atmosphere or if it gets into contact with waterways. For instance the derailment of February 3 in East Palestine, Ohio, caused the release of chemicals into the local waters, prompting residents to evacuate their homes.A train that is derailed is not only dangerous, but it could be extremely costly to clean. Even minor derailments can cause further damage, such as to the track, as well as other infrastructure like buildings, roads, and bridges.
